
Yovani Gallardo has been scratched from his next scheduled spring start due to groin tightness.
The injury occurred during Tuesday's loss to the Mariners. While this isn't believed to be a major setback, Gallardo's status for the World Baseball Classic could be in jeopardy. According to the Milwaukee Journal-Sentinel, Gallardo will throw a bullpen session Sunday to test his groin and the Brewers are hoping that he'll be ready to return by early next week.
